Darlene M. (DelSolia) Trott, age 60, beloved wife of Glenn F. Trott for 33 years, passed away on Monday, November 17, 2025, at the Sawtelle Family Hospice House with her husband, daughter, and closest family by her side.
Born in Malden on April 27, 1965, she was a daughter of the late Peter J. and Carol A. (Boudreau) DelSolia, and lived in Melrose before moving to Billerica in the 6th grade.
Darlene graduated from Billerica Memorial High School in 1983 and went on to work at BayBank in Burlington for 14 years, and later at the Lynnway Auto Auction in North Billerica. Over the years, she also helped her husband manage his company, Trott Tree Service.
In her spare time, Darlene enjoyed visiting the beach, going shopping, and exercising on her treadmill. In the evenings, she could often be found with a glass of Butter chardonnay in her hand while eating dinner with her family.
Above all else, Darlene loved spending time with her family and friends. Her greatest fulfillment in life came from caring for her family as a devoted mother and wife. She will always be remembered for her generosity and willingness to go out of her way to help others.
Darlene is survived by her husband Glenn Trott; her daughter, Rachael Trott and her fiancé Jake Marion of Billerica; two sisters, Denise Smith and her husband Stephen of Billerica and Debra Willgohs and her husband Peter of Tewksbury; one brother, Peter DelSolia Jr. of Billerica; as well as several nieces and nephews and many, many friends.
